(VOVWORLD) -Vietnam’s GDP will stay at a moderate level, reaching 6.1% in the first quarter of 2024, according to the Vietnam economic update report released on Monday by the Standard Chartered Bank. 

In its report titled “Vietnam – Q1 GDP to moderate amid rising inflation”, Standard Chartered sees the beginning of the year as more positive than the same quarter last year (up 3.32%) and maintains its GDP forecast for Vietnam this year at 6.7% and 6.2% in the first half of the year, which will increase to 6.9% in the second half.

March data is showing signs of recovery after the Lunar New Year Festival. Retail sales expanded 9.2% over the same period last year. Exports are forecast to recover, at 5.2% over the same period, while imports at 5%.

Standard Chartered’s report believes that for foreign direct investment (FDI) to rebound strongly, Vietnam needs faster GDP growth. According to the report, the State Bank will keep the refinancing interest rate at 4.5% until the end of the third quarter of this year and raise it by 50 basis points in the fourth quarter.
